Benefits of Having a Registered Agent
A designated agent provides essential services that help companies maintain adherence with local regulations. By having a reliable registered agent, companies ensure that they are swiftly notified of legal documents and service of process. This quick communication allows organizations to respond properly to legal issues, reducing the likelihood of default judgments or legal penalties. Furthermore, the registered agent’s role in managing yearly compliance documents and notifications can alleviate the burden on business owners, allowing them to focus on growth and business activities.

Another important benefit is the confidentiality that a registered agent offers. By designating a registered agent, entrepreneurs can keep their private details off the public domain. This is particularly vital for individuals running a residential business. A registered agent acts as an go-between, receiving legal correspondence at a designated business address instead of the owner’s home address, thus protecting personal privacy and reducing the potential of unwanted solicitations or harassment.

Additionally, a registered agent can simplify business management across multiple states. For businesses operating in various jurisdictions, hiring a multi-state registered agent ensures compliance with the various requirements in each state. This uniformity streamlines the handling of official documents and yearly report submissions. It also makes easier the process of changing registered agents if necessary, allowing businesses to maintain a continuous operational flow while effectively handling their legal obligations.

## Registered Agent Compliance Requirements

Utilizing a registered agent is crucial for companies to fulfill governmental compliance requirements. Each state obligates that each corporation or Limited Liability Company designate a registered agent to accept service of process, legal documents, and important government notifications. Based on the state, specific registered agent requirements may vary, such as eligibility criteria and the need for a physical address in the state of incorporation. It is crucial for business owners to remain updated about these regulations to ensure compliance and avoid penalties.

Registered agents are tasked for managing sensitive documents, such as service of process delivery, which includes lawsuits and other legal papers. As part of their duties, registered agents must keep an updated record of their business entity compliance. This involves managing annual report filings, business mail handling, and providing timely notifications regarding expiration dates for important documents. Proactive communication from registered agents helps that businesses stay on top of their compliance obligations.

The way to Modify Your Appointed Agent
Modifying your appointed agent is a straightforward procedure that requires meticulous attention to your state’s specific rules. First, you must to choose on the new appointed agent service that meets your business needs. Consider options such as reliability, pricing, and additional services like compliance reminders and business privacy. Once you have chosen a service, verify the registered agent requirements in your state, as these can change considerably. Ensure your new agent meets all standards before proceeding.

Following that, you will typically need to submit a registered agent change application. This document can often be accessed on your state’s Secretary of State website or through your registered agent company. Complete out the essential information, including the title of the replacement agent and the current appointed agent's information. Some states may demand additional paperwork, such as a written approval from the replacement registered agent. Ensure that all documents are accurately filled and completed to avoid holdups.

Finally, forward your change request to the relevant state office along with any necessary fees, which can differ depending on the appointed agent service and state regulations. Most changes can be handled online, making it easy and hasty. After the procedure is complete, ensure that you get acknowledgment of the change and revise any internal records to reflect your replacement registered agent. Regularly evaluating your appointed agent arrangement can help maintain adherence and ensure that your business operates smoothly.
